同一组JS只工作一个,而其他人不工作在IE上

Same set of JS only work for one while others don't work on IE

本文关键字:工作 其他人 IE 一个 JS 一组      更新时间:2023-09-26

我对网络建设相当陌生,所以这个问题对你来说可能很容易回答,但我试着寻找可能的解决方案,发现根本没有线索,这是我唯一的希望。

我试图操纵FB的效果,在那里你用上一个/下一个箭头和一个关闭按钮导航帖子。我做了自己的按钮与图像,我想脚本它,所以它会移动/后退/关闭内容框点击时,没有实际从一个页面跳转到另一个页面。

我基本上借用了一个同胞stackoverflower的(懒得再找到页面,对不起:p)脚本来制作它,它在chrome上工作得很好。问题是,它不工作与我的IE,我不知道为什么。

这是不工作的部分在IE(我认为):http://jsfiddle.net/ZfRW5/1/(请忽略图片链接)

在IE中,我可以点击图片来访问覆盖层,但是一旦覆盖层被打开,导航按钮(下一步,上一步和退出按钮)变得不可点击。这对我来说是完全奇怪的,因为我使用相同的脚本所有这些,而显然有些工作,有些没有。这是我使用的主要脚本:

<a href="javascript:void(0)" onClick="document.getElementById('div').style.display='block';document.getElementById('div2').style.display='block'">
<img src="../folder/picture.jpg" width="123" height="456" alt=""/></a>
有谁能帮我一下吗?

<a>标签的子标签上使用position:fixed;在一些浏览器中不能很好地发挥作用。

尝试将position:fixed应用于<a>本身,而不是<img>内部,它应该工作得很好。

相关文章: